Lily and wolfberry in water has the effect of nourishing yin and moisturizing the lungs, nourishing the liver and kidneys, but the two in water has limited therapeutic effect, and should be used in accordance with medical advice. Lily has the effect of nourishing yin and moisturizing the lungs (nourishing the lungs by replenishing the lung fluid), calming the mind and clearing the heart. It is used in the treatment of laborious coughing and hemoptysis, yin deficiency and dry cough, insomnia and dreaming, false annoyance (annoyance caused by false heat in the body) palpitations, and mental trance, etc. It is also used in the treatment of wind-cold cough, middle-cold and cold stool. Lily is contraindicated in people with wind-cold cough and loose stools (thin, unformed feces). Adverse effects of lily are not clear. Lycium barbarum has the effect of brightening the eyes and benefiting the essence, nourishing the liver and kidney. It is used in the treatment of deficiency, spermatorrhea, impotence, internal heat and thirst (internal heat accompanied by eating, drinking and urinating), lumbar and knee pain, blood deficiency, dizziness, tinnitus, dizziness and uncertainty, etc. It is not recommended for people with spleen deficiency and loose stool. Spleen deficiency and loose stools should not use wolfberry, adverse reactions are not clear. Lily with wolfberry has the effect of nourishing the liver and kidney, nourishing yin and moisturizing the lungs, and can be used for diseases caused by deficiency of lung yin (insufficient yin in the lungs), and deficiency of liver and kidney yin (insufficient yin in the liver and kidneys). However, the active ingredients of the drug cannot be completely analyzed by soaking in water, and it can only play a supplementary therapeutic role. If you have symptoms, you should take the medicine under the guidance of a professional physician, do not take the medicine blindly on your own, in order to avoid delaying the condition or producing adverse reactions.
